
Overview
A little town in the north of France, 1941. Blanche has three children. She worries about her husband Victor, who often goes out at night. Actually, Victor belongs to the Resistance. Soon, Blanche will be a resistant too. In the network, there is also Germinal, the hairdresser. His daughter Marie knows everything and asks to be part of it... Chronicle of the occupation and of the resistance through the eyes of the women.

Who directed Blanche and Marie?
Blanche and Marie was directed by Jacques Renard.
Where was Blanche and Marie produced?
It was produced by companies including Odessa Films, G.A. Films, Canal+ in France.
